Abstract

The invention relates to the field of electric cylinders, and specifically discloses a double-layer ball screw electric cylinder. The ball screw pair adopts a double-layer nesting method, and the first-layer ball screw pair and the second-layer ball screw pair have the same lead. The second layer of ball screw is a hollow screw, and is nested together with the first layer of ball screw; the first layer of sleeve ball nut and the first layer of ball screw form a set of ball screw; The first layer of sleeve ball nut and the second layer of ball screw form a set of ball screw pair; the outer diameter of the second layer of sleeve ball nut is provided with a guide key, and the guide key cooperates with the keyway on the inner hole of the outer casing to limit the first The rotation of the first-layer sleeve ball nut and the second-layer sleeve ball nut makes the first-layer sleeve ball nut and the second-layer sleeve ball nut only move up and down linearly at the same time. The original single ball screw drive is changed to a double-layer ball screw drive, which doubles the bearing capacity of the electric cylinder to meet the use of large-load electric cylinders.

Description

technical field [0001] The invention belongs to the field of electromechanical devices, and in particular relates to an electric cylinder. Background technique [0002] In current industries such as lifting equipment, it is often necessary to lift objects to be lifted to different heights for work according to needs. In some application fields, especially on some large-load lifting equipment, it is necessary to lift a load of more than 200T. At present, electric cylinders use a single ball screw pair as the transmission component, so the diameter of the ball screw pair needs to be made large, which is difficult to process and expensive. In addition, the electric cylinder has a large size and requires installation space. Also big.
